Reko Diq secures IFC support amid industry headwinds

IFC has extended $300 million to Pakistan’s Reko Diq copper-gold mine. This could suggest that DFIs are expanding their support for the minerals industry as demand ramps up. But geopolitical tensions and development timelines stand as obstacles to dealmaking.
